Defensive Driving Course eligibility requirements in East Millstone

These requirements are based on New Jersey law and NJ MVC program rules for point reduction.

Court permission

Some tickets require court approval for a defensive driving program; contact the court or check the online portal to confirm eligibility.

NJ license status

Point reduction rules generally apply to drivers with a New Jersey license; contact the court or check the online portal.

Time between courses

NJ MVC limits how often point reduction from a defensive driving course can be used; contact the court or check the online portal.

Course length

New Jersey programs commonly require six hours of instruction for completion credit; confirm your case details with the court portal.

What the course covers and what it permits

A defensive driving course is a standardized driver safety class that focuses on risk recognition, space management, speed awareness, and avoiding common crash patterns. In New Jersey, whether it can be used for a court matter or driving record depends on the terms of your ticket and the rules tied to the New Jersey Motor Vehicle Commission (NJ MVC). In plain terms, the course may be used in some situations to satisfy a court requirement, and in other situations it is used for driving record point reduction under NJ MVC program rules. Because the reason you are taking it matters, we always tell students the same thing: contact the court or check the online portal to confirm what your case allows.

Verifying requirements under New Jersey law

For anything tied to points or approved programs, the controlling agency is the New Jersey Motor Vehicle Commission (NJ MVC). NJ MVC publishes driver program information on its official website, and courts may also list defensive driving options and procedures on their own .gov pages. Eligibility can vary by violation, driver history, and what the judge or prosecutor allows in some cases. Before you rely on any program for a ticket outcome, check with your court or use its online portal to confirm whether a defensive driving course is permitted for your specific complaint number. If you are taking the course for point reduction, confirm the program rules directly with NJ MVC because time limits and reporting practices may change. Keep a copy of your completion certificate for your records and for any insurer that asks for documentation.

Where enforcement tends to happen

In this area, traffic enforcement is commonly handled by the New Jersey State Police on state highways and by local departments in township roads, with additional coverage from the Somerset County Sheriff depending on the situation. Speeds creep up around the Route 27 and Amwell Road area when drivers transition between higher and lower limits.

Defensive Driving Course East Millstone New Jersey

High-enforcement areas

Drivers often report stops near Route 27 and Amwell Rd, along the CR-514 corridor (Amwell Rd) toward East Millstone, and on the Route 287 ramps where merging speeds spike.

Local road conditions

Watch sudden slowdowns on Route 287 near the Exit 10 area and along CR-514 during seasonal work zones. Wet leaves and heavy rain can also make braking distances longer on Amwell Rd..

Frequently Asked Questions in East Millstone

These answers relate to New Jersey Defensive Driving Course rules and common court processes.

What is a defensive driving course in New Jersey?
It is a driver safety class that teaches hazard recognition and safer decision-making. In New Jersey it may be used for certain court requirements or NJ MVC program purposes, depending on your case.
Do I need the court to approve the class first?
Sometimes, yes. Contact the court or check the online portal listed on your ticket to confirm whether a course is permitted for your specific complaint.
Is the course six hours in New Jersey?
Many New Jersey defensive driving programs are structured as six hours of instruction. Check NJ MVC program information and your court paperwork to confirm what applies to you.
Can I take the course online?
Yes, many defensive driving programs are offered online. Court acceptance can vary, so confirm online-course eligibility through your court portal.
Can I log out and finish later?
Yes, the program is self-paced and you can log in and out while keeping your progress. Just make sure you meet any deadline set by the court.
What does Same-Day Processing mean for my ticket?
It means the completion certificate is sent to the court immediately after you finish. Always confirm the court received it by checking the online portal or calling the court clerk.
What if I fail the final exam?
This course includes unlimited attempts on the final exam. That said, do not wait until the last minute if you have a court deadline.
Will this remove points from my NJ driving record?
Point reduction is governed by NJ MVC program rules and may depend on your history and timing. Verify your eligibility with NJ MVC and contact the court or check the online portal for case-specific limits.
How often can I use a course for point reduction?
NJ MVC limits how often point reduction from a defensive driving program can be applied. Confirm the current interval directly with NJ MVC because rules may change.
Is this the same as a teen driver education class?
No. Teen driver education is typically part of a broader licensing process, while defensive driving is usually taken after licensing for safety education or court/MVC program reasons.
Does the NJ DMV or NJ MVC run the course?
The agency is the New Jersey Motor Vehicle Commission (NJ MVC). Providers offer the instruction, while NJ MVC sets program rules for record-related benefits.
Will my insurance go down if I complete it?
Some insurers may offer a discount for completing an approved program, but it varies by company and policy. Ask your insurer what documentation they need and whether the discount applies.
How much does a defensive driving course usually cost?
Costs vary by provider and format. If the court ordered the class, check whether your court lists any fee expectations or approved options.
What do I do after I finish the course?
Save your completion certificate for your records and confirm delivery to the court if your ticket requires proof. If you are taking it for record purposes, keep a copy in case your insurer asks later.
If I got my ticket near Route 27, does that change anything?
The location of the stop usually does not change course rules, but the court listed on the ticket does. Use the court name on the summons to verify eligibility and deadlines.
